What is the Intel App Up Program?

The Intel App Up program is a platform that aims to provide developers with the tools and resources they need to create and distribute applications for Intel Atom Processor-based devices. It functions as an app store specifically designed for PC devices, including netbooks, notebooks, and desktop computers running on the Windows 7 operating system or the Migo operating system.

Helping Developers Go Multi-Platform

One of the key objectives of the Intel App Up program is to enable developers to expand their reach beyond a single platform. The program actively supports developers who have previously focused on platforms like iOS or Android and are now looking to develop apps that are compatible with Intel Atom Processor-based devices. By providing guidance on app porting and development best practices, the program makes it easier for developers to create multi-platform applications.

The Concept Behind App Up

The App Up program operates on a store framework concept, similar to popular app stores like iTunes or the Android marketplace. However, instead of catering exclusively to smartphones or tablets, App Up covers a wide range of devices in what Intel calls the "Computing Continuum." This includes phones, tablets, netbooks, PCs, Ultra books, set-top boxes, TVs, and even in-car entertainment systems. By creating an ecosystem that supports distribution and app creation across these devices, Intel aims to provide developers with broader exposure and opportunities.

The Continuum of Devices

With the App Up program, Intel has recognized the need for an app store ecosystem that spans across different devices. The program currently has 20 affiliate partners, including major retailers like Best Buy, Walmart, Dixons, and Tiger Direct. These partners have their own App Up stores, where customers can find and download apps that are curated and Promoted specifically for their affiliated store. This allows developers to showcase their apps to a diverse range of audiences.

The Role of HTML5 in App Development

HTML5 has emerged as a popular and versatile technology for app development. While many developers initially associated HTML5 with browser-based apps, it offers much more than that. HTML5 can be used to develop applications that are not confined to the browser and can interact with local devices. This opens up opportunities for developers to create context-aware and device-aware applications that seamlessly adapt to different platforms.

Adjusting Applications for Different Environments

Adapting applications to different environments, such as various screen sizes or device capabilities, can be challenging. Intel recognizes this and is working on educating developers on best practices. Developers must shift their mindset from designing fixed layouts to developing high-resolution artwork that can Scale across devices. Web developers, who have dealt with similar challenges, can offer valuable insights as they have already navigated these waters.

Tips for Developing Multi-Platform Apps

Developing multi-platform apps requires careful planning and consideration. Developers should focus on building scalable and adaptable applications that can run smoothly across different devices. It is important to think beyond pixel-perfect designs and embrace responsive design principles. By using CSS templating and defining experiences based on the browser or device, developers can create apps that deliver consistent and optimized experiences to users.

Standout Apps in the Intel App Up Center

The Intel App Up Center houses a variety of applications, and there are a few standouts that deserve mention. One such app is "Asian Frog," a Game available on both iPhone and Intel Atom Processor-based devices. In this game, players must drag a frog's feet and legs across a leaf to make it eat a fly. Another notable app is "Shuffler," a social media app that aggregates videos shared by friends on platforms like Facebook and Twitter. These apps demonstrate the diverse range of experiences available through the Intel App Up program.
